With Woodrow Wilson , the second candidate was only the Democratic Party since the end of the Civil War to the President of the United States elected; only Grover Cleveland had done this before him . Wilson defeated incumbent William Howard Taft in 1912 and also prevailed four years later against Republican Charles Evans Hughes .

Wilson created two new agencies, the Department of Commerce and the Department of Labor . These had previously been united in the Ministry of Commerce and Labor .
